My First Impressions

When I first looked at the MSI B650-P Pro WiFi, I immediately noticed that it is built with a practical, no-nonsense approach. My impression was that this motherboard is aimed at users who want solid AM5 support, good features, and dependable performance without paying for flashy extras I may never use.

Why I Considered It

I considered this board because I wanted a motherboard that could support a modern Ryzen build while still staying budget-conscious. For my needs, the combination of B650 chipset support, DDR5 compatibility, and built-in WiFi made it a very attractive option. I felt it offered a nice balance between price and usefulness.

Build Quality and Design

My experience with the design was positive. The board has a clean layout, and I appreciated that MSI kept things simple and functional. I found the heatsinks to be sufficient for typical use, and the overall construction gave me confidence that it could handle daily workloads and gaming without issues.

Performance I Noticed

In my use, the MSI B650-P Pro WiFi delivered stable performance. I liked that it handled Ryzen processors smoothly and gave me the responsiveness I expected from a modern AM5 platform. For gaming, productivity, and general multitasking, I felt the board performed reliably and consistently.
